    At a level of individual goods, heterogeneity of marginal transaction costs, proxied by price-to-weight ratios and stowage factors, explains a large part of the variation in thresholds of no-adjustment and conditional half-lives of law of one price deviations. Prices of heavier more voluminous) goods deviate further before becoming mean-reverting. Moreover, after becoming mean-reverting, prices of heavier goods converge more slowly. Together with measures of pricing power, market size, distance and exchange rate volatility, these factors explain up to 43% of variation in no-adjustment threshold estimates across 52 goods in US-Canada post Bretton Woods monthly CPI data and are robust in a broader 5-country dataset. They open two avenues for the importance of marginal transaction costs in accounting for real exchange rate persistence: through (a) generating persistence in individual real exchange rate components, and (b) accentuating it by the process of aggregation of heterogeneous components (”aggregation bias” of Imbs, et al. 2005).Law of One Price Deviations; Real Exchange Rate Persistence; Non-Linearities; transaction costs; Physical Weight; Physical Volume; Threshold Autregres-sive Models

    The man-tended configuration (MTC) of Space Station Freedom (SSF) provides a unique opportunity to move robotic systems from the laboratory into the mainstream space program. Restricted crew access due to the Shuttle's flight rate, as well as constrained on-orbit stay time, reduces the productivity of a facility dependent on astronauts to perform useful work. A natural tendency toward robotics to perform maintenance and routine tasks will be seen in efforts to increase SSF usefulness. This tendency will provide the foothold for deploying space robots. This paper outlines a flight experiment that will capitalize on the investment in robotic technology made by NASA over the past ten years. The flight experiment described herein provides the technology demonstration necessary for taking advantage of the expected opportunity at MTC. As a context to this flight experiment, a broader view of the strategy developed at the JSC is required. The JSC is building toward MTC by developing a ground-based SSF emulation funded jointly by internal funds, NASA/Code R, and NASA/Code M. The purpose of this ground-based Station is to provide a platform whereby technology originally developed at JPL, LaRC, and GSFC can be integrated into a near flight-like condition. For instance, the Automated Robotic Maintenance of Space Station (ARMSS) project integrates flat targets, surface inspection, and other JPL technologies into a Station analogy for evaluation. Also, ARMSS provides the experimental platform for the Capaciflector from GSPC to be evaluated for its usefulness in performing ORU change out or other tasks where proximity detection is required. The use and enhancement of these ground-based SSF models are planned for use through FY-93. The experimental data gathered from tests in these facilities will provide the basis for the technology content of the proposed flight experiment

    This paper studies loan activity in a context where banks must follow Basel Accord-type rules and acquire financing from households. Loan activity typically decreases when entrepreneurs’ investment returns decline, and we study which type of policy could revigorate an economy in a trough. We find that active monetary policy increases loan volume even when the economy is in good shape; introducing active capital requirement policy can be effective as well if it implies tightening of regulation in bad times. This is performed with an heterogeneous agent economy with occupational choice, financial intermediation and aggregate shocks to the distribution of entrepreneurial returns.bank capital channel, capital requirements, Basel Accord, occupational choice, bankruptcy, credit crunch

    We study a newly constructed panel data set of relative prices of a large number of consumer goods among 31 European countries. We find that there is a substantial and nondiminishing deviation from PPP at all levels of aggregation, even among euro zone members. However, real exchange rates are very closely tied to relative GDP per capita within Europe, both across countries and over time. This relationship is highly robust at all levels of aggregation. We construct a simple two-sector endowment economy model of real exchange rate determination. Simulating the model using the historical relative GDP per capita for each country, we find that for most (but not all) countries there is a very close fit between the actual and simulated real exchange rate.Foreign exchange rates ; Prices ; Econometric models ; Gross domestic product ; International trade ; Purchasing power parity
